What is an associate creative director copy?
Career: Associate Creative Director Copy
An Associate Creative Director Copy is a senior-level professional in advertising or marketing who specializes in overseeing and guiding the copywriting aspect of creative campaigns. They collaborate with art directors, strategists, and clients to develop compelling messaging and ensure consistency across all written content. Their responsibilities include managing copywriters, setting the creative tone, reviewing copy for quality, and helping shape the overall narrative of campaigns. Typically, they report to the Creative Director and play a key role in pitching ideas and executing brand strategies. This position requires strong writing skills, leadership abilities, and extensive experience in copywriting.
